How do I enable conditional formatting in Salesforce?

To enable conditional highlighting, your report must be a summary report (grouped by rows) or matrix report (grouped by rows and columns). It must also contain at least one summary field or custom summary formula. Click Conditional Formatting.

Where can Conditional Highlighting be used in Salesforce?

Conditional Highlighting in Reports in Salesforce is used to highlight field values on summary or matrix reports based on ranges and colors you specify. To enable conditional highlighting, your report must contain at least one summary field or custom summary formula.

How many highlighted condition can a field have in a report Salesforce?

three conditionsA maximum of three conditions per report. Conditional highlighting can only be applied to summary rows.

What is summary formula in Salesforce?

Summary formulas are a great way to calculate additional totals based on the numerical values in your report. In addition to the standard summaries that we used in a previous step, you can add up to five summary formulas to summary and matrix reports to create calculated summaries of your numerical fields.

What is bucketing field in Salesforce?

The Bucket Field in Salesforce is a valuable feature that allows you to rapidly categorize values for a field in a report without having to create a custom formula field at the object level. In reporting, a bucket is a custom category that you create. Bucketing is a Salesforce report and documentation tool.

Use Color to Highlight Numbers

Highlight high and low values based on ranges and colors that you specify. You’re going to add a rule to the table widget that makes it easy to see numbers above and below a threshold.

Save a View of Your Dashboard

Now, set dashboard filters and save your view of the dashboard. Only you can see your views—other users still see the original dashboard. You can create multiple views and choose one as the default that shows when you open the dashboard.

Give Users Access to Your App

Tableau CRM assets can be shared across users, groups, or roles. To enable others to see a lens, dashboard, or dataset, share the app it’s in. You can grant Viewer, Editor, or Manager access to apps that you manage. After you grant access to the project manager in your org (Laura Garza), she can see the amazing data you share with her.

Annotate Your Dashboard

Post Chatter comments directly on the dashboard using the annotation feature. With annotations, you can hold conversations about your data and how it’s visualized, with the dashboard right there for reference.
